Learn more about the history of Bellville, Ohio on the Bellville Cemetery Walk (Sept 12) at the Bellville Cemetery. A historic figure will take you on a 40-minute guided tour of the cemetery to visit the graves of Bellville’s most interesting resident. Visit the historic gardens before they go dormant. This month at Kingwood Center Gardens, enjoy the historic gardens free of charge on Free First Monday (Sept 7). Many people who visit Kingwood are intrigued by the mansion across the street. Access to this local curiosity is only available during the Townsend House Historic Tour (Sept 10, 24).
